Fergus Falls, Minnesota J ( - 3 -November 2, 1989Board of Adjustment Anthony Hofmann, New York Mills, MN, represented by John Lex, pur­ chaser, requested permission to place a mobile home 115' from lake on the NW*aSPi & Lot 2, Section 33, Pine Lake Township on Hubberman Lake. After consideration, motion was made by Craig Anderson, seconded by Cecil Femling and unanimously carried, to grant a 70' variance, placing mobile home at least 130' from the lake, hardship being the best spot on the lot due to terrain. Stuart Ystebo, Moorhead, MN, requested permission to build a 32' x 42' garage O' from road right-of-way, on Lot 1 , Oenwood Acres, Pickeral Lake in Maine Township, made by John Everts, seconded by Craig Anderson and unanimously car­ ried, to deny, no adequate hardship shown, to allow would establish a precedence for the rest of the property owners along said road. Olson, Milwaukee, WI, requested permission to record a document by metes and bounds description of less than 7H acres, which was to have been Lot 4, Block 1, Connie Olson Development, which was never recorded, on Tamarack Lake in Scambler Township. Mike Rengel, attorney, represented Ms. Olson. After consideration, motion was made by Craig Anderson, seconded by Cecil Femling and unanimously carried, to grant approval, hardship being legal en­ tanglement in the purchase of property that was to have been a platted lake lot on a development that was never completed in a reasonable time, no precedence being set, subject to surveyor's drawing. Werner L. Peterson, Saint Paul , MN, requested permission to build a second story on both ends of cabin, on Parcel #16, of Lot 8, Section 3, Nidaros Township on Stuart Lake, motion was made by John Everts, seconded by Carl Johnson and unani­ mously carried, to grant approval, no closer to lake than existing cabin, hardship being substandard lot of record. Ralph Conoryea, Saint Paul, MN, requested permission to construct a 12' X 26' addition to kitchen, requiring a 1* to 2' variance from side lot line on Parcel C of G.L. 1, Section 33, Lida Township, on Lake Lida.
